The Iron County Inmate Population
The Iron County inmate population starts with the Iron County Jail, the local detention facility operated by the Iron County Sheriff's Office in Ironton. The jail holds people booked after arrest, defendants waiting for court action, county-sentence inmates, and short-term holds before transfer to another agency. That local count is separate from Missouri Department of Corrections custody. Once a defendant is sentenced to DOC, the person leaves the county-jail lookup path and belongs in the state prison or supervision search.
The official county and sheriff sources reviewed do not publish a live Iron County inmate population count, a current average daily population, or a public roster with a head count. That absence matters. A reader cannot verify today's jail population by refreshing a county roster page, and no page should imply that a live public dashboard exists. The practical way to check custody is to call the sheriff's 24-hour public number, use Missouri VINELink/MOVANS when the feed has a match, search Case.net for filed charges, and use the Missouri DOC locator after transfer.

Laws for Iron County Jail Data
Missouri public-record law frames what can be requested from the sheriff, court, and other public offices. It does not require Iron County to post a live inmate roster online, and it does not make every jail field public without redaction. It does make many arrest and incident records open, subject to statutory exceptions, closure rules, and case-specific limits.
Key Missouri statutes:
RSMo 610.011 states Missouri's policy that public governmental body records are open unless a law closes them.
RSMo 610.100 covers arrest and incident reports and explains when arrest records may be open or closed.
RSMo 221.020 places county jail custody and keeping duties with the sheriff.
RSMo 58.451 requires coroner notice and investigation for deaths involving custody or public institutions.
Iron County and State Prison
No Missouri DOC adult institution was located in Iron County on the Missouri DOC all-facilities list. A person sentenced from Iron County may be sent to a reception center or prison in another Missouri county. The Missouri DOC Offender Search is the right public tool for active DOC-supervised offenders, including probationers and parolees, but it excludes discharged offenders and may omit some records for safety, security, or confidentiality reasons.
That distinction prevents a common search error. Iron County Jail is the local custody point for booking, first appearance, bond, and short holds. Missouri DOC is the post-sentence system for state custody and supervision. Federal sentenced prisoners use the BOP locator, and immigration detainees use ICE ODLS. One name may need to be checked in more than one system if the person moved after arrest.

Iron County Jail vs State Prison
County jail and state prison are separate search universes. Iron County Jail handles arrest, booking, local detention, bond, short county sentences, and transfer holds. Missouri DOC handles state prison and community supervision after a state sentence or supervision placement. Federal and immigration custody use separate federal tools.
| County Jail | State Prison or Supervision | |
|---|---|---|
| Run by | Iron County Sheriff's Office | Missouri Department of Corrections |
| Who appears | Recent arrestees, pretrial detainees, county inmates | Active DOC custody, probation, or parole |
| Best first contact | 573-546-7051 | Missouri DOC Offender Search |
| Common mistake | Looking for a state prisoner in county custody | Looking for a new arrest before DOC transfer |
